## Escalation

Welcome aboard! If a validator plugin in CheckForge starts rejecting everything (or worse, passing garbage), first check whether someone shipped a new plugin in the last deploy — that's the culprit nine times out of ten. Roll back the plugin registry, not the whole service. If rollback doesn't fix it within 15 minutes, it's escalation time: ping the validation platform crew at the address below.

alerts address for kafof-bagag: kasael@olvarqdyn.corp

Ticket SDK-887: Retry backoff missing from Kestrelwave Swift SDK (parity gap with Kotlin)

On-call: customers on the Swift client hammer the API during outages because exponential backoff was never ported from the Kotlin SDK. Repro: 1) Build the sample app against Swift SDK 3.2. 2) Point it at the fault-injection gateway with 503s enabled. 3) Observe requests fire at a fixed 1s interval with no jitter. Kotlin backs off correctly under the same test. To reach the fault-injection gateway, use the bearer token below.

session JWT of badug-yahop = eyJhbGciOiJIUzI1NiIsInR5cCI6IkpXVCJ9.eyJzdWIiOiIeu03eSoYBIIn0.ffwDVgJueWUa

Subject: Starpoints ledger release — security review requested

Hello — this release of the Starpoints loyalty ledger adds append-only journaling and dual-write verification for all point adjustments. For your review: balance mutations now require a signed adjustment record, reconciliation runs hourly against the shadow ledger, and all discrepancies page the on-call. No schema permissions changed. The candidate artifact that passed the full reconciliation suite is identified by the build token below.

pipeline stamp: htk31_3c6b63a1fd55b8745625d3b6ce9c5fc

Visitors to the basement archive room at Quillstone House must be pre-registered by their host and escorted at all times by a member of the facilities team. Bags, food, and pens are not permitted past the reading table; pencils are provided. Record every visit, including start and end times, in the archive register by the door. The archive door itself remains locked and opens only with the code below.

badge for tahog-kagaf: bdg-KV-0